Another Ozeri Review!
This time I am reviewing the Green Earth Pan. I love Ozeri and was so excited to have the opportunity to review for them once again.


This pan has some great features. It is ceramic coated and is free of PTFE, PFOA, and other harmful chemicals. PTFE apparently releases harmful chemicals when heated to high temperatures. PFOA is apparently under investigation by the EPA. The handle is soft and doesn’t get hot when cooking. The inside looks like a bee hive honey comb.


I love the bottom. It actually heats better than traditional pans and should therefore be used on a lower temperature setting.
While the pan is gorgeous, the big question is: Does it work? Is it truly non-stick? I decided to put the pan to the test by frying stew meat and seasonings.

After the meat was cooked, I decided to just let the pan sit and really cook. I have a flat top electric stove. So, when it got good and sizzling, I cut the eye off and continued to let the pan sit as the eye cooled down. All the seasoning got good and cooked.

Check out the crusty, cooked on mess.


I washed the pan with hot water, soap, and a skoy cloth which is very soft. I dried it with a napkin. It was clean! I didn’t have to scrub hard or anything. I was truly impressed. I love this pan!!
